Facile preparation of aromatic ketones from aromatic bromides and arenes with aldehydes
Ushijima, Sousuke,Dohi, Souya,Moriyama, Katsuhiko,Togo, Hideo
scheme or table, p. 1436 - 1442 (2012/03/09)
Aromatic ketones were efficiently prepared in good yields by the reactions of aryl bromides with n-BuLi, followed by the reactions with aromatic aldehydes or aliphatic aldehydes and the subsequent treatment with molecular iodine and K2CO3, in a one-pot method. The same treatment of arenes, instead of aromatic bromides, also provided the corresponding aromatic ketones in good yields. Using these methods, various diaryl ketones and alkyl aryl ketones bearing electron-rich aromatics and electron-deficient aromatics could be prepared efficiently by a simple, transition-metal-free, and therefore environmentally benign experimental procedure.
Synthesis of 2-keto-imidazoles utilizing N -arylamino-substituted N-heterocyclic carbenes
Zarganes-Tzitzikas, Tryfon,Neochoritis, Constantinos G.,Stephanidou-Stephanatou, Julia,Tsoleridis, Constantinos A.
supporting information; experimental part, p. 1468 - 1471 (2011/04/26)
A new method for the synthesis of 2-aroyl-, 2-heteroaroyl-, and 2-cinnamoyl-substituted imidazoles in very good yields has been developed. The reaction employs novel nitrogen heterocyclic carbenes (NHCs), namely, N-arylamino-substituted NHCs, formed in situ from the corresponding imidazolium salts, and subsequent reaction with aromatic, heteroaromatic, and cinnamic aldehydes without utilizing transition metals or expensive specialized catalysts.(Figure Presented)
